Understanding the Application Process and Eligibility

The application process for a payday loan from a direct lender is generally straightforward and designed for speed and convenience. Most lenders operate online platforms, allowing applicants to complete the application form from the comfort of their homes. The typical application requires personal details such as name, address, date of birth, and employment information. Crucially, applicants will need to provide proof of income, often in the form of a recent payslip or bank statement, and details of their bank account for the funds to be deposited. A credit check is usually performed, although some lenders specialize in offering loans to individuals with less-than-perfect credit histories.

Eligibility criteria for payday loans can vary slightly between lenders, but there are some common requirements. Applicants generally need to be UK residents, over the age of 18, and in stable employment. The amount you can borrow is typically dependent on your income and your ability to repay the loan. Lenders will assess your affordability by examining your monthly income and expenses. It's crucial to accurately represent your financial situation during the application process to avoid potential issues with repayment. Providing false or misleading information could lead to your application being rejected or, in more serious cases, legal consequences.

Comparing Direct Lenders and Avoiding Scams

When seeking payday loans uk direct lender services, it's crucial to compare different lenders to ensure you're getting the best possible deal. Look beyond just the advertised interest rates and consider the overall cost of the loan, including any fees and charges. Reputable lenders will clearly outline all costs associated with the loan in their terms and conditions. Compare APRs (Annual Percentage Rates) to get a clearer picture of the true cost of borrowing, as APRs take into account both the interest rate and any additional fees. Read customer reviews and testimonials to get insights into the experiences of other borrowers.

The internet is rife with potential scams, and the payday loan industry is unfortunately no exception. Be wary of lenders who ask for upfront fees before disbursing the loan, or those who guarantee approval regardless of your credit history. Legitimate lenders will never require you to pay a fee simply to apply for a loan. Always check that the lender is authorized and regulated by the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A). The FCA website provides a register of authorized firms, allowing you to verify the legitimacy of a lender before proceeding with an application. Never share your bank account details or personal information with an unverified lender.

Red Flags to Watch Out For

Identifying potential scams requires vigilance. A lender who pressures you to make a quick decision is a major red flag. Legitimate lenders will give you ample time to review the terms and conditions before signing a loan agreement. Be suspicious of lenders who have a poorly designed website or lack contact information. A professional lender will have a clear and easy-to-navigate website with readily available contact details, including a phone number and email address. Avoid lenders who promise unrealistic loan terms or offer loans with excessively high interest rates.

Another warning sign is a lender who doesn't perform a credit check. While some lenders specialize in bad credit loans, they will still conduct some form of affordability assessment. A lender who doesn't check your credit history or income is likely taking on excessive risk, which could indicate fraudulent activity. Finally, be cautious of lenders who ask you to transfer funds through unconventional methods, such as gift cards or money transfer services. These are often tactics used by scammers.

The Future of Short-Term Lending and Regulatory Changes

The short-term lending market, including payday loans uk direct lender options, is constantly evolving, driven by technological advancements and changing consumer needs. The rise of fintech companies and online lending platforms has increased competition and provided consumers with more choices. However, this has also led to concerns about predatory lending practices and the need for stronger regulation. The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) continues to monitor the industry closely and implement measures to protect consumers.

Recent regulatory changes have focused on capping interest rates and fees, requiring lenders to conduct more thorough affordability assessments, and increasing transparency in loan agreements. These changes aim to prevent borrowers from becoming trapped in cycles of debt and ensure that lenders are operating responsibly. The FCA also encourages consumers to report any concerns about unfair lending practices. The increasing adoption of open banking technology is also expected to play a role in the future of short-term lending, enabling lenders to access more accurate and up-to-date information about borrowers' financial situations.

Navigating Financial Difficulties Beyond Payday Loans

While payday loans can provide a temporary solution, addressing the root causes of financial hardship is paramount. For individuals struggling with debt, free debt advice services are available through organizations like StepChange and National Debtline. These services offer personalized guidance and support to help you develop a debt management plan and regain control of your finances. Exploring government assistance programs, such as Universal Credit or Housing Benefit, may also provide a safety net during times of financial difficulty.
